Simple habits that help you stay balanced
Healthy gaming habits are most effective when you choose them before you start playing. A few small routines can make a big difference over time:
Set a budget first. Decide what you can comfortably spend on entertainment after essentials like rent, bills, food, and savings are covered.
Set a time boundary. Choose how long you’ll play, and set a reminder so you don’t drift into longer sessions than intended.
Take breaks on purpose. Short pauses help reset your focus and keep decisions deliberate instead of automatic.
Avoid playing when you’re not at your best. Stress, anger, sadness, exhaustion, and alcohol or other substances can make it harder to make clear choices.
Don’t chase losses. If you feel the urge to win back money quickly, that’s usually a signal to stop and return later - or take a longer break.
Check your activity regularly. Reviewing deposits and gameplay history can help you stay aware of patterns and spot changes early.
Keep expectations realistic. Wins and losses are part of the experience, and outcomes are not something you can rely on for income.
Warning signs it may be time to pause
It’s not always obvious when gambling stops being purely recreational. If any of the signs below feel familiar, consider using limit tools, taking a break, or speaking with someone you trust:
Spending more than you planned, even when you promised yourself you wouldn’t.
Playing longer than intended, especially late at night or when you should be doing something else.
Trying to recover losses immediately or increasing stakes to “get back to even.”
Feeling anxious, irritable, guilty, or secretive about your play.
Thinking about gambling constantly, even when you’re not playing.
Hiding gambling activity from family or friends.
Borrowing money or using funds meant for essentials to keep playing.
Letting gambling interfere with work, sleep, school, relationships, or mental health.
Noticing one sign doesn’t mean you’ve done something wrong. It simply means it’s a good moment to slow down and use the support options available.

Time-out breaks and self-exclusion when you need distance
Sometimes the best choice is to take a real break - especially if gambling starts to feel stressful or hard to stop.
A time-out, sometimes called a cooling-off period, is a short-term pause. It’s meant for when you want space for a few days or weeks to reset your habits.
Self-exclusion is a longer-term option designed for players who feel they need stronger boundaries. During an exclusion period, account access may be restricted for the chosen duration, and you should not attempt to create a new account to bypass the restriction.
